What You'll Be Doing
As an Assistant Centre Manager, you'll work alongside the Centre Manager to ensure smooth day-to-day operations.
Your role will include:
Leading and motivating a dedicated team of dog-loving professionals.
Delivering exceptional experiences for our canine companions and their humans.
Focusing on dog welfare and enrichment, ensuring every dog is happy, healthy, and thriving.
Overseeing operations, including logistics, health and safety, and compliance with licensing regulations.
Being the friendly face of Bruce's for customers during drop-offs and pick-ups.
Supporting team engagement, performance management, and development.
Helping with rosters, payroll submissions, and maintaining field activities.
Driving marketing initiatives for customer retention and acquisition.
Stepping in as Centre Manager when needed, ensuring continuity and excellence.
